Public art at the golf course
Contributed by: Englewood Golf Course on 8/1/2007


The current renovations taking place at the Englewood Golf Course include plans for the placement of public art to complement the new course configuration.

The Englewood Golf Course wishes to purchase a completed outdoor sculpture for the Englewood Golf Course, located at 2101 W. Oxford Avenue. Multiple works may be chosen for one or more landscaped locations in front of the golf course clubhouse or outside the golf course restaurant.

Project Details:
Wildlife projects and other nature-related themes are of interest, but all works appropriate for a public golf course will be considered. Work should be of material that is vandal-resistant and suitable for Colorado weather.

The total budget for this project is $25,000, including installation. This project is being funded through the City of Englewood's annual Public Art Fund allocation and the annual Colorado Lottery Fund allocation.

The installation date is tentatively scheduled for mid-April so that the piece(s) will be in place for the May 2008 opening of the newly redesigned golf course.

The deadline for submissions is Friday, August 31, 2007. The tentative selection date is October 15.
